The Ishtar Gate, a ceremonial gate from the palace of Nebuchadnezzar at Babylon, reconstructed and housed in the Staatliche Museum, Berlin, is the merging of ancient and modern culture, old goddess-centred religions and the scholarly, rational West. This work testifies to the author's belief in the indefatigable forces of poetry and imagination.
